Our Firm:

Royce & Associates, LP are pioneers in small-cap investing who’ve been actively managing portfolios since 1972.  We specialize in actively managed strategies that invest in the broad and diverse small-cap universe with unparalleled knowledge and experience gained through more than four decades of investing. Royce & Associates, LP primarily conducts its business under the name Royce Investment Partners.  In 2020, Franklin Templeton acquired Legg Mason Inc, parent company to Royce Investment Partners. Learn more about our firm by visiting us on the web, Royce Investment Partners.

The Royce marketing team is a small collaborative group with an entrepreneurial spirit. We work to support the firm’s goals with the ultimate aim of building our brand and increasing engagement with clients and prospects.

Senior Digital Marketing Associate

Royce is seeking a hands-on digital marketer to manage the planning, execution, measurement, and optimization of the firm’s core digital marketing channels, including email, website content distribution, marketing automation, subscriptions, social promotion, as well as analytics reporting.  This individual will serve as the day-to-day lead of Royce’s digital communications efforts, partnering with marketing, sales, and compliance to increase engagement with clients, prospects, and financial professionals; support product and content promotion; and drive traffic to royceinvest.com.

The ideal candidate is both strategic and execution-oriented, with the ability to develop campaign plans, build and test digital communications, analyze performance, and recommend improvements across channels.

Responsibilities

Digital Strategy, Campaigns, and Channel Management

  • Develop and execute digital marketing plans that support Royce’s sales, marketing, brand awareness, client engagement, and product promotion objectives

  • Oversee the day-to-day management of Royce’s primary digital marketing channels, including email, website content, marketing automation, and social media promotion

  • Plan and execute recurring and short-term promotional campaigns

  • Recommend new digital approaches, content formats, and distribution strategies to improve engagement with clients, prospects, and financial professionals

Email Marketing and Marketing Automation

  • Lead the day-to-day strategy and execution of Royce’s marketing automation programs, including email campaigns, audience segmentation, distribution logic, testing, reporting, and optimization

  • Conceptualize and execute email content and overall engagement strategy

  • Prepare, format, test, and send recurring marketing emails, including weekly communications and promotional campaigns

  • Maintain and optimize digital subscription preferences, audience segmentation, suppression rules, and list hygiene practices to improve email relevance, deliverability, and engagement

  • Coordinate with the firm’s Legal Department to ensure all emails and related content are compliance approved and filed with FINRA when necessary 

  • Test email content across devices and browsers for functionality, presentation, and user experience

  • Monitor email performance and use insights to improve subject lines, content structure, audience targeting, send timing, and engagement

Website, Content Distribution, and Social Media

  • Manage the content delivery process in Royce’s content management system, including entering, updating, reviewing, and publishing web content

  • Build article drafts, coordinate proofs, and manage approvals

  • Manage posting schedule of all website content while working with the team to choose masthead slot for each, as well as mapping all content to audience

  • Coordinate social media promotion for new and existing content, tailoring messaging and format by platform

  • Maintain strong quality-control standards for all digital content, including proofreading, copyediting, link testing, formatting, and data accuracy

Analytics and Reporting

  • Manage digital analytics reporting across email, website, and social channels

  • Use analytics to identify opportunities to improve content distribution, metadata, audience targeting, client engagement, and website traffic

  • Build recurring and ad hoc reports that translate performance data into actionable recommendations for marketing and sales

Required Skills and Experience

  • 5 or more years of digital marketing experience, preferably in B2B financial services, asset management, or another regulated industry

  • Strong hands-on experience with email marketing, marketing automation, segmentation, testing, and performance reporting

  • Experience with marketing automation tools (e.g. Pardot, HubSpot, Marketo, etc.). Pardot-specific expertise is not required at hire, but the candidate will be expected to become proficient within the first three months 

  • Experience with web and/or marketing analytics (e.g., Google Analytics, Omniture, Coremetrics, etc.)

  • Practical use of MS Excel for ad hoc reporting (VLOOKUPs, pivot tables, etc.)

  • Highly proficient using HTML for formatting email and web content

  • Basic understanding of filtering/query logic for managing distribution lists

  • Familiarity with SEO, metadata optimization, UTM tagging, landing-page performance, and digital content optimization preferred

  • Must be a self-starter, highly organized, and able to effectively work independently, as well as part of a team

  • Extremely detail-oriented and the ability to work across functional teams and all levels of the organization

  • Demonstrated history of independently managing tasks and meeting deadlines

  • Highly responsive with a strong dedication to client service

  • Excellent written and interpersonal communication skills

  • Bachelor's degree in marketing, communications, PR or relevant major preferred

This role works a hybrid schedule with a weekly balance of in office and remote days.

Compensation

Along with base compensation employees are eligible for a 401(k) plan with match and health insurance. There are several factors taken into consideration in making compensation decisions including but not limited to location, job-related knowledge, skills, and experience. We expect the base salary for this position to range between $135K - $150K per year.
